Technical Context
The XC3S1500-4FG676C implements a configurable logic fabric based on 4-input LUTs and distributed RAM, with dedicated carry logic for arithmetic functions. It includes eight Digital Clock Managers (DCMs) supporting phase shifting, frequency synthesis, and duty cycle correction across multiple clock domains.
Configuration is performed via Master Serial or JTAG mode using external PROM or processor-controlled interface. The device supports SelectIO standards including LVCMOS 3.3V/2.5V/1.8V, LVTTL, PCI, and SSTL, with programmable slew rate and drive strength per bank.

FAQ
What is the maximum operating frequency of the XC3S1500-4FG676C?
The XC3S1500-4FG676C has a -4 speed grade, guaranteeing internal logic path timing performance up to 333 MHz under specified voltage and temperature conditions. Actual achievable frequency depends on design complexity, routing, and clock domain constraints - verified through static timing analysis in Xilinx ISE.
Does the XC3S1500-4FG676C support JTAG configuration?
Yes, the XC3S1500-4FG676C supports IEEE 1149.1 JTAG boundary-scan and configuration via the TCK/TMS/TDI/TDO pins. JTAG mode allows in-system programming, debugging, and verification without requiring external PROM or microcontroller intervention.
How many Digital Clock Managers (DCMs) does the XC3S1500-4FG676C include?
The XC3S1500-4FG676C includes eight fully independent Digital Clock Managers (DCMs). Each DCM provides input clock multiplication, phase shifting, duty cycle correction, and clock deskew - essential for managing multiple synchronous domains in complex designs.
What I/O standards are supported by the XC3S1500-4FG676C?
The XC3S1500-4FG676C supports SelectIO standards including LVCMOS 1.2V/1.5V/1.8V/2.5V/3.3V, LVTTL, PCI, and SSTL18. I/O voltage is configured per bank using VCCO pins, enabling mixed-voltage interface coexistence on a single device.
